Coelidia olitoria
This is a female of the typical subspecies, which has dark wing veins. Compare it to subspecies floridana, which is shorter and more orange; this subspecies has been recorded from near Tulsa, OK in an adjacent county (see http://bugguide.net/node/view/133405#170633).
